2. Use real estate marketing mailers to raise awareness.

While email marketing is cost- and time-effective, it should not be your primary form of connection with new and existing customers. When it comes to efficient real estate marketing tools, direct mail has been a standard for decades. Receiving mail is much more personal than receiving an email, and as a result, it has a higher open rate of 80 percent to 90 percent, compared to 20 percent to 30 percent for email.

Most significantly, marketing mailers are an excellent tool to increase brand recognition and promote your brand. If you want your brand to be recognized by your target demographic, the design, content emphasis, and message of your mailer are crucial. Some agents have achieved a response rate of 2% to 4.4 percent from their efforts by concentrating on a certain niche and being consistent with direct mail marketing materials.

4. Open House Signs Can Be Used For Real Estate Marketing.

Open house signs come in a variety of forms and sizes, but their main purpose is to attract people to your open house. Prospective customers, vendors, and ordinary passers-by who may become leads for your company should all be included in the audience. Signs should stand out with color, style, and branding to create a distinctive image of your firm, much like the other ways you include real estate marketing ideas into your portfolio.

The following items should be clearly featured on your open house signs:

  • Logo
  • Information about how to contact us
  • Branding for brokers
  • The location and hour of the open house are shown below.
  • Colorful shapes and vibrant hues

5. Lead-generating online real estate advertisements

Because 97 percent of purchasers utilize the internet throughout their house search, online advertising are a critical component of any real estate marketing material plan. Furthermore, according to LocaliQ data, the average cost-per-lead (CPL) across all search engines is less than $100.

That figure includes not just a single click, but also a click that results in a contact with the agent (a conversion) from a pay-per-click (PPC) ad. This signifies that your real estate company’s lead generation efforts from web marketing have a good return on investment.

An online ad can be funny, clever, educational, or informative, but should always include your real estate branding, Information about how to contact us, a specific call to action, and target a specific client or niche to be most effective.
